Lifecycle guideline for mightyZAP (12Lf Lineup)
Test Condition
Full Stroke / 50% Duty Rate / Pull spring LoaD (Rated full load)
Below data is not for Guarantee, but just reference data.
Life Cycle increasing Condition
- Reducing Stroke : Direct inverse proportional ie) 10mm stroke, 2.7times longer lifecycle.
- Reducing Duty Rate : Every 10% duty cycle reduced, 10% cycle increase ie) 30% duty cycle reduced, 30% cycle increase
- Reducing Load : 10% load reduced, 5% lifecycle increase ie) 1kg load, 25% cycle increase

Data
- Test Duty Cycle : 50%
27mm Stroke
| Model | 12Lf-12X-27 | 12Lf-20X-27 | 12Lf-35X-27 | 12Lf-55X-27 | 12Lf-100X-27 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Test Load | 1.2kg | 2kg | 3.5kg | 5.5kg | 10kg |

| Average Lifecycle | 1,650,000 | 1,430,000 | 715,000 | 386,100 | 214,500 |
40mm Stroke
| Model | 12Lf-10X-40 | 12Lf-17X-40 | 12Lf-27X-40 | 12Lf-42X-40 | 12Lf-78X-40 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Test Load | 1.0kg | 1.7kg | 2.7kg | 4.2kg | 7.8kg |

| Average Lifecycle | 1,114,000 | 965,000 | 483,000 | 261,000 | 145,500 |
53mm Stroke
| Model | 12Lf-10X-53 | 12Lf-17X-53 | 12Lf-27X-53 | 12Lf-42X-53 | 12Lf-78X-53 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Test Load | 1.0kg | 1.7kg | 2.7kg | 4.2kg | 7.8kg |

| Average Lifecycle | 841,000 | 728,000 | 364,000 | 197,000 | 109,000 |
87mm Stroke
| Model | 12Lf-10X-90 | 12Lf-17X-90 | 12Lf-27X-90 |
|---|---|---|---|
| Test Load | 1.0kg | 1.7kg | 2.7kg |

| Average Lifecycle | 495,000 | 429,000 | 215,000 |
- Described life cycle is not a guarantee as it may vary according to respective using conditions, difference of installation.
- Current adjustment : If actuator’s force and speed are enough for customer’s application, customer may lengthen lifecycle by adjusting “Current amount” by mightyZAP manager software. Please note that speed and stall force will be decreased if "Goal Current or Current Limit" is decreased. (Please refer to the datasheet to see "Goal Current VS Stall Force graph".).
